Discussion of changing retiree payout options .
Mr. Brotzman commented on changing the payout options . Mr. Mazanec added that this
may be an opportune time to restate the plan document. The original plan was to be
restated after the Federal government had finalized the proposed changes to place
government entity plans more in line with ERISA.
Discussion followed regarding changing retiree payout options as it relates to a restated
plan document.

NEW BUSINESS
Request by Chris Olson to discuss spousal death benefit
Mr. Olson stated that the issue of improved spousal benefits may be addressed with a plan
document restatement. Mr. Olson volunteered his assistance with the process. Mr. Olson
had been extensively involved with the unapproved restatement done previously.
Mr. Gryglewicz commented on his recommendation to the City that funds be transferred to
reduce the plan 's unfunded liability .
Discontinuance of benefit for Mr. Lawrence Brownewell .
Mr. Lawrence Brownewell , A volunteer firefighter retiree, died on January 11 , 1996. Mr.
Brownewell' s family has provided a certified death certificate . The final payment issued
on December 31 , 1995 , was for the month of January . Mr. Brownewell has no living
spouse, therefore, no future benefit payments are due .
Considerat ion of benefit for Mrs. L. Althea McLellan .
Firefighter retiree , Donald J. McLellan, died on February 29, 1996 . Mrs. L. Althea
McLellan has requested survivor benefits . The benefit is one-third of a top grade
firefighter's salary at the time of his retirement ($1127.00 X 33 .3333%= $375 .67). The
spouse also receives a one time death benefit of $100 .00 .
